Output 520b18876b80a66531a9d8c00d1530095b1aa3335ca56fd72abbb80b375484e2:7

value
16700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d90c5f165168b488b85280516abf356d59a797a7 OP_EQUAL
address
3MUfNkeHUTDwAQ2mxyzGEhMH73HTKbXqcg
transaction
520b18876b80a66531a9d8c00d1530095b1aa3335ca56fd72abbb80b375484e2
confirmations
315938
spent
true